Predictive Value of Combined Detection of Four Coagulation Indicators for Pregnancy Outcomes in Mid-Pregnancy Patients with Pregnancy-Induced Hypertension |

Abstract 【Objective】 To explore the predictive value of combined detection of four coagulation indicators-fibrinogen (FIB), prothrombin time (PT), activated partial thromboplastin time (APTT), and thrombin time (TT)-for pregnancy outcomes in mid-pregnancy patients with pregnancy-induced hypertension (PIH).【Methods】 A total of 75 mid-pregnancy PIH patients were enrolled and categorized into the mild PIH group (n=32), moderate PIH group (n=23), and severe PIH group (n=20) according to the classification of PIH severity. The four coagulation indicators were measured upon hospital admission. According to pregnancy outcomes, patients were divided into the normal pregnancy group (n=53) and the adverse pregnancy outcome group (n=22). The correlation between the severity of mid-pregnancy PIH and the four coagulation indicators was analyzed. Receiver operating characteristic (ROC) curve analysis was used to evaluate the predictive value of combined detection of these indicators for adverse pregnancy outcomes in PIH patients.【Results】 PT, TT, and APTT levels in the severe PIH group were significantly lower than those in the moderate and mild PIH groups, while FIB was significantly higher (all P<0.05). Similarly, PT, TT, and APTT levels in the moderate PIH group were lower than those in the mild group, while FIB was higher (all P<0.05). Spearman correlation analysis showed that the severity of PIH was negatively correlated with TT, PT, and APTT (all P<0.05), and positively correlated with FIB (P<0.05). In the adverse pregnancy outcome group, PT, TT, and APTT levels were significantly lower, and FIB level was significantly higher compared to the normal pregnancy group (P<0.05). ROC curve analysis demonstrated that the combined detection of TT, PT, APTT, and FIB had higher sensitivity, specificity, and area under the curve (AUC) in predicting adverse pregnancy outcomes in PIH patients compared to single indicator tests (P<0.05).【Conclusion】 The four coagulation indicators are associated with the severity of PIH, and their combined detection has certain predictive value for pregnancy outcomes in mid-pregnancy PIH patients.
